Address

RP6cPjpmR2tJmrsxcSCwwa3vPMVAW7td79

0 RVN

Confirmed
Total Received 22.07049743 RVN
Total Sent 22.07049743 RVN
Final Balance 0 RVN
No. Transactions 2

Transactions

 
 
RP6cPjpmR2tJmrsxcSCwwa3vPMVAW7td79 22.07049743 RVN